Output e31405911fa9a2a527178a9f935651427fabf7e66fe30efbe334e40977aeb01c:42

value
3089720
script pubkey
OP_0 OP_PUSHBYTES_20 b05f1c204ba1ae22aeb444aad68cbca103f02a75
address
bc1qkp03cgzt5xhz9t45gj4ddr9u5yplq2n4qe5xvh
transaction
e31405911fa9a2a527178a9f935651427fabf7e66fe30efbe334e40977aeb01c
spent
true